Lundin Law PC announces a class action lawsuit has been filed against Shiloh Industries Inc. (“Shiloh” or the “Company”) (Nasdaq: SHLO) concerning possible violations of federal securities laws between March 9, 2015 and September 14, 2015. According to the complaint, the Company made misleading statements and/or failed to disclose that (1) Shiloh had underreported the cost related to its manufacturing of products; (2) Shiloh engaged in irregular accounting practices related to surcharges assessed on steel at its facility in Wellington, Ohio; (3) as a result, Shiloh’s earnings and income were overstated; (4) Shiloh lacked adequate internal controls over financial reporting; and (5) as a result of the foregoing, Defendants’ statements about Shiloh’s business, operations, and prospects, were false and misleading and/or lacked a reasonable basis.
